Paparazzi photographer sues Lindsay Lohan over car accident

Bad girl Lindsay lohan is being sued by a photographer who alleges he was struck by her car as she attempted to flee from the paparazzi.

Grigor Baylan alleges that he had to be treated for orthopedic and neurological injuries after he was struck by Lohan’s car in January 2010.

Video footage of the incident shows a number of photographers standing outside a club waiting for celebs to emerge. The footage shows the Lohan’s vehicle speeding away and clipping the photographer. His left hand was severely injured after being struck by Lohan’s car.

Baylan is suing Lohan, her assistant Paola Demara and her management company TriStar Sports and Entertainment. Baylan said the assistant was included in the suit because she was driving the car under Lohan’s direction.

Baylan tried to settle with her insurance company but felt that it was an “insignificant offer.” An accomplished accident attorney can negotiate with insurance companies and in many instances are able to obtain a fair settlement.
